@ -383,6 +383,7 @@ Specify the learning task and the corresponding learning objective. The objectiv
- ``rmse``: `root mean square error <http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Root_mean_square_error>`_
- ``rmsle``: root mean square log error: :math:`\sqrt{\frac{1}{N}[log(pred + 1) - log(label + 1)]^2}`. Default metric of ``reg:squaredlogerror`` objective. This metric reduces errors generated by outliers in dataset. But because ``log`` function is employed, ``rmsle`` might output ``nan`` when prediction value is less than -1. See ``reg:squaredlogerror`` for other requirements.
- ``mae``: `mean absolute error <https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Mean_absolute_error>`_
- ``mape``: `mean absolute percentage error <https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Mean_absolute_percentage_error>`_
- ``mphe``: `mean Pseudo Huber error <https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Huber_loss>`_. Default metric of ``reg:pseudohubererror`` objective.
- ``logloss``: `negative log-likelihood <http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Log-likelihood>`_
- ``error``: Binary classification error rate. It is calculated as ``#(wrong cases)/#(all cases)``. For the predictions, the evaluation will regard the instances with prediction value larger than 0.5 as positive instances, and the others as negative instances.

@ -168,6 +168,18 @@ struct EvalRowMAE {
}
};
struct EvalRowMAPE {
const char *Name() const {
return "mape";
}
XGBOOST_DEVICE bst_float EvalRow(bst_float label, bst_float pred) const {
return std::abs((label - pred) / label);
}
static bst_float GetFinal(bst_float esum, bst_float wsum) {
return wsum == 0 ? esum : esum / wsum;
}
};
